1. Mais Alghanim: A Taste of Kuwaiti Tradition
Mais Alghanim, very much a landmark in Kuwait City, has been around for quite some time and very much continues to be a favorite for folks wanting real Kuwaiti eats. You might just find yourself stepping into this very familiar space and just maybe getting hit with all those cozy vibes and very yummy smells. Is that the perfect comfort food just like your grandma used to make?
The menu? Very big. So, it’s almost packed with pretty much all sorts of traditional Kuwaiti dishes. There’s, too it’s almost, machboos, it’s rice with meat that is soaked in flavors. Then, there’s the biryani, a fragrant mix that just maybe makes your taste buds super happy. For seafood fans, the grilled fish is, like, a must-try – that is, it’s cooked perfectly and packed with the tastes of the sea. You’re going to want to try, we guess?
And the best thing, actually anyway? The place really tries to, like, keep it real with the whole traditional vibe, not only in the grub but, you know, in the atmosphere and just maybe even the service. Dining there is almost like going to your, like, family’s for a get-together, which might just be a great pick for people wanting to, like, actually experience true Kuwaiti hospitality and really delicious eats.

5. Café Bazza: Traditional Coffeehouse Charm
For those looking for something cozy and pretty timeless, Café Bazza is worth checking out. Very loved for its classic, like, old-school coffeehouse vibes mixed with very true-blue Arabic coffee and snack, it gives like your, totally nostalgic trip, while delivering a great chill environment. Is that something a bit on the more true and traditional side?
Walking in? That can kind of send you back in time with all that décor from years ago and really mellow vibes. At the center is Arabic coffee, very strong, often brewed with cardamom and served in some small classic cups. Going with that is, well, those delicious pastries like baklava and dates – every bite making you feel, really, true Arabic flavor. That something you will love?
Café Bazza is like your total go-to, whether you need, like, a space to sit and read or you want a meeting spot with, you know, buddies and drink some pretty true-blue tea. In that vibe that they very carefully take care of, you’re able to just step away from, that, craziness, kick back and drink that traditional goodness at whatever rhythm you want.
